Shower enclosure repair services involve fixing a variety of issues that can develop over time with your bathroom's shower area. This can include repairing or replacing damaged glass panels, fixing leaks around the enclosure, addressing issues with door hinges or tracks, and sealing cracks or chips in the glass or framing. Skilled service providers focus on restoring the enclosure’s functionality and appearance, ensuring that it remains a safe and attractive feature in the bathroom. Whether the damage is a minor crack or a more significant leak, professional repair helps extend the life of the enclosure and prevents further problems.
Many common problems that shower enclosure repair services help solve include persistent leaks, broken or malfunctioning doors, foggy or cracked glass, and loose or damaged framing. Leaking enclosures can cause water damage to surrounding walls and floors, leading to costly repairs if left unaddressed. Cracked or shattered glass not only diminishes the appearance but can also pose safety risks. Repair services can address these issues efficiently, often replacing just the damaged parts rather than the entire enclosure, saving time and money while restoring the shower’s integrity.

The overview below groups typical Shower Enclosure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Many routine shower enclosure repairs, such as sealing leaks or replacing a door hinge, typically cost between $250 and $600. These projects are common and usually fall within the middle of the cost range. Local contractors often complete these repairs efficiently at this price point.
Glass Panel Replacement - Replacing a broken or damaged glass panel generally ranges from $400 to $1,200 depending on the size and type of glass. Larger or custom panels can push costs higher, but most projects remain within this range. Many service providers can handle these replacements quickly and reliably.
Full Enclosure Repair - Restoring or repairing an entire shower enclosure, including framing and sealing, often costs between $600 and $2,500. Larger, more complex projects can reach higher prices, though most fall into the middle tiers. Local pros typically provide detailed estimates based on the enclosure’s condition.
Complete Replacement - A full shower enclosure replacement, including removal and installation, can range from $1,000 to $5,000 or more. Many projects are on the lower end of this spectrum, with larger or custom installations reaching higher costs. Service providers can offer tailored quotes based on spec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
